  1. I was all set on getting the XFX nVidia GeForce FX 5200 256MB DDR Video Card. But someone told me that ATI would be a better choice to go considering I want to do video editing and DVD burning.


    I need to keep the price around $100

    The first sticky post in this thread says they are both equal and fine for editing.

    But I want to make sure before I make the investment. Let me know what you guys think of that XFX card. And if I should get an ATI, which model should I get?

    at one time - not to long ago , ati had a slightly better image for video..

    now -- both are about the same , specially in that price range ..

    in fact - that card would be overkill for video editing , you don't need huge amounts of graphics memory .. though some video apps require good opengl performance ..

    i still prefer matrox for visual quality and stability ..
